About the SAF Group:
The SAF Group of entities (collectively, “SAF”, “we”, or “our”) was founded in 2014 with the ambition of becoming one of Canada’s leading alternative capital providers. We now have offices in Calgary and Vancouver, have allocated over $5.0 billion across more than 60 transactions, and are actively raising and deploying capital with a focus on generating above-average risk-adjusted returns through curated and carefully vetted credit and structured equity investments.

Position Overview:
We are seeking a detail-oriented and analytical individual with relevant work experience in a valuation and/or corporate finance role. The ideal candidate will have a strong foundation in financial modeling, valuation techniques, and corporate finance, while thriving in a dynamic and fast-paced environment.
Key Responsibilities:
- Conduct the valuations of individual portfolio investments (largely comprising of private debt instruments) in addition to the consolidation of investments for fund reporting, ensuring accuracy and alignment with industry standards and GAAP.
- Build and maintain complex financial models for valuation (DCF, comparable company analysis, precedent transactions, etc.).
- Build and maintain short- and long-term cash flow forecasting models across multiple entities and business units.
- Supervision of insurance joint-venture operations and associated portfolio management.
- Perform detailed return and sensitivity analyses, incorporating financial concepts for risk and performance assessment with a focus on credit metrics.
- Prepare and present detailed valuation reports, memos, and supporting documentation for internal/external stakeholders, and auditors. Prepare executive reporting packages.
- Participate in treasury-related initiatives such as capital structure planning, billing, intercompany funding, and banking relationship management.
- Collaborate cross-functionally with the accounting, investments, and corporate development teams, as well as with external valuation firms and joint-venture partners.
